Capital B Completes Share Regrouping to Attract Institutional Investors
Crypto news and analysis platform Crypto.news reports that Capital B, the Paris-listed Bitcoin Treasury Company, has completed a sweeping restructuring of its share capital. The regrouping consolidates ten old shares into one new share, with an effective date of September 8, 2026.
Under the terms of the operation, 382,506,040 old shares with a nominal value of 0.08 euro each were exchanged for 38,250,604 new shares carrying a nominal value of 0.80 euro and full voting rights.
The exchange ratio means the total number of shares in circulation shrank sharply while the overall nominal capital of the company stayed mathematically equivalent.
Trading in the old shares on Euronext Growth Paris stopped on September 7, 2026, with the new shares beginning trading under the new ISIN code FR0014019Y19 on September 8, 2026.
